Population in Angola compared to Sierra Leone: Trends, Charts, Rankings

Updated on by Georank

The latest officially reported population of Angola was 39,040,039 in 2025 vs 8,819,794 people in Sierra Leone in 2025. In 2026, based on the adjusted UN estimation, the current Angola's population is 40,839,390 people compared to 9,090,531 in Sierra Leone.

Population statistics:

  • Angola's population is 4.49 times bigger than Sierra Leone's.
  • Angola is ranked the 39th most populous country in the world, while Sierra Leone is the 100th.
  • The countries together account for 0.6% of the world: 0.49% for Angola vs 0.11% for Sierra Leone.
  • For the last 10 years, Angola has had an average growth rate of +3.35% per year vs +2.29% in Sierra Leone.
  • Since 2006, the population of Angola has increased from 20M people to 40.8M (104% growth), while Sierra Leone has grown from 5.62M to 9.09M (61.6% growth).

From 2006 to 2016, the population of Angola increased by 9,167,791 people (a 45.8% growth), while Sierra Leone gained 1,580,862 people (a 28.1% growth).

For the next 10 years, from 2016 to 2026, Angola gained 11,656,320 people (a 39.9% growth), while Sierra Leone's population increased by 1,885,203 people (a 26.2% growth).

Angola was ranked 56th most populous country in 2006 and is 39th in 2026. Sierra Leone was ranked 105th in 2006 and ranked 100th now.

The UN's World Population Prospects forecasts that in 24 years (in 2050) Angola's population will grow by 82.7% to 74,607,823 people with a rank change from 39th to 27th. The population of Sierra Leone will increase by 43.1% to 13,006,688 people and rank change from 100th to 91st.

Angola is projected to reach its peak in 2100 at 152M people compared to the peak of 16.2M people in 2093 for Sierra Leone.

Over the last 10 years, 96.3% of the population change in Angola is from natural causes (a gain of 10,407,084 people) and 3.67% is from migration (a gain of 396,163 people). In Sierra Leone 99% is from natural causes (a gain of 1,793,146 people) and 1.03% is from migration (a loss of 18,696 people).

As of 2024, 676,507 residents or 1.8% of the population were not native-born in Angola, compared to 49,997 people or 0.6% in Sierra Leone.
